田兴铁矿石工艺矿物学研究

摘要: 为改善田兴铁矿铁矿石的选别效果,对该地区新采出铁矿石进行了工艺矿物学分析。结果表明:矿石属于原生矿与氧化矿过渡带矿石,主要有价元素为铁,铁主要以磁铁矿和假象赤铁矿的形式存在;矿石主要结构有自形—半自形及他形粒状变晶结构、包含变晶结构、交代残余结构及交代假象结构等;矿石主要构造主要有条带状构造、条纹状构造、小揉皱状构造等;矿石中铁矿物主要呈条纹、条带状产出,粗细不均匀嵌布。研究结果可以为田兴铁矿工艺改造提供理论依据。

Abstract: To Improve the beneficiation efficiency of transition magnetite ore from Tianxing Iron Mine,process mineralogy analysis was conducted on the ore.Results indicated that,the ore belongs to primary ore and transition oxidized ore,main valuable element is iron,iron mainly exists in form of magnetite and hematite.The main ore structure are euhedral-hypidiomorphic and xenomorphic granular variable crystal structure,crystal structure,metasomatism type residual and metasomatic pseudomorphic structure etc.Main ore texture including banded structure,stripe like structure,small rub corrugation structure etc.Iron minerals mainly disseminated in strip,banding state.The results can provide theoretical basis for process modification of Tianxing iron ore.
